@charset "gb2312";
/* CSS Document */
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, textarea, p, blockquote, th, td, sup, sub{ margin:0; padding:0; }
body { font-size:14px; line-height:18px; margin:0 auto; font: 12px/1.5 "Microsoft Yahei","Simsun","Arial","Helvetica"; background-color:#fff;}
ul,li { list-style:none;}
img { border:0;}
a { color:#333;}
a,h2,h3,h4 { text-decoration:none; font-weight: normal;}
a:hover { text-decoration:none;}
.clear:after { content: ".";display: block;height: 0;clear: both;visibility: hidden;}
.w { width:1000px; margin:0 auto; clear:both;}
td, th, div { word-break: break-all; word-wrap: break-word;}

.heard_top{ width:1000px; height:88px; margin: 0  auto;}
.logo{ width:440px; height:70px; float:left; margin:10px 0 0 0;}
.lianhua{ width:287px; height:88px; float:right;}
.shouc{ color:#929090; text-align:right; font-size:12px; padding-top:15px; line-height:24px; height:24px;}
.shouc a{ color:#929090;}
.rexian{ text-align:right; font-size:18px;}
.rexian span{ font-size:24px; color:#ff6500;}

.navbox{ width:100%; height:40px; background:#e66617;}
.nav{ width:1000px; height:40px; margin:0 auto;}
.nav ul{ width:1000px; height:40px; display:block;}
.nav ul li{ float:left; width:120px; height:40px; line-height:40px; text-align:center;  position:relative; z-index:9999;}
.nav ul li a{ color:#fff; font-size:14px; display:block;}
.nav ul li:hover a{ background:#1a80de;}




.banner{ width:1000px; height:294px; margin:0 auto;}
.mainbox{
    overflow:hidden;
    position:relative;
}
.flashbox{
   overflow:hidden;
    position:relative;
}
.imagebox{
    text-align:right;position:relative;z-index:9;
}

.bitdiv{display:inline-block;width:18px;height:18px;margin:0 10px 10px 0px;cursor:pointer;float:right;}
.defimg{background-image:url(../images/02.png)}
.curimg{background-image:url(../images/01.png)}

#Inquire{ width:1000px; height:40px; margin:20px auto 0 auto;}
#Inquire span{float:left; font-size:16px; line-height:40px; width:90px;}
#Inquire input{float:left; width:300px; height:38px; border:1px solid #E4E4E4; color:#C6C6C6; padding:0 0 0 15px;}
#Inquire a{float:left; width:120px; height:40px; background:#e66617; text-align:center; line-height:40px; margin:0 0 0 20px; font-size:16px; font-weight:600px; color:#FFFFFF;}

.conner{ width:1000px; height:310px;  margin:20px auto 0 auto;}
.l_box{ width:326px; height:310px; float:left;}
.titleall{ height:48px; background:url(../images/tb2_hfdu.png) left center no-repeat; padding-left:20px; font-size:18px; line-height:48px;}
.jianjie{ width:308px; height:auto; font-size:12px; line-height:22px;}
.jianjie a{ color:#ff6600;}
.tongdao{ display:block; width:307px; height:60px; background:url(../images/kuail_bg.png) center center no-repeat; margin-top:6px;}
.l_box ul li{ float:left; width:102px; padding-top:35px; text-align:center;}
.l_box ul li a{ display:block; color:#c5903c; }
.c_box{ width:404px; height:310px; float:left; background:url(../images/conbor.gif) center left no-repeat, url(../images/conbor.gif) center right no-repeat; padding-left:18px;}
.titleall{ height:48px; background:url(../images/tb2_hfdu.png) left center no-repeat; padding-left:20px; font-size:18px; line-height:48px;}
.c_box ul{ width:404px; height:260px; display:block; overflow:hidden;}
.c_box ul li{ width:370px; border-bottom:1px dashed #ddd; line-height:34px; height:34px; background:url(../images/26.png) left center no-repeat; padding-left:15px;}
.c_box ul li a{}
.c_box ul li a:hover{ color:#0776e9;}
.c_box ul li span{ float:right; color:#c2c0c0; font-size:12px;}
.r_box{ width:246px; height:310px; float:right;}
.titleall{ height:48px; background:url(../images/tb2_hfdu.png) left center no-repeat; padding-left:20px; font-size:18px; line-height:48px;}
.addtex{ padding-left:20px; line-height:22px; font-size:12px;}
.r_box ul{ display:block; width:197px; height:60px; background:url(../images/lianxir_bg.png) 16px 7px no-repeat; border-top:1px dashed #ddd; margin:0 auto; overflow:hidden; margin-top:10px;}
.r_box ul li{ float:left; width:63px; text-align:center; padding-top:38px;}



.foot{ width:100%; margin:20px auto 0px; height:80px; overflow:hidden; background:#1a80de;}
.foot p{ text-align:center; line-height:24px; color:#fff; font-size:12px;}
.foot p a{ font-size:12px; color:#fff; padding:0 8px;}


.c_main{ width:1002px; margin:20px auto 0; overflow:hidden;}
.l_main{ width:180px; float:left;}
.r_main{ width:770px; float:right; background:#fff; padding:15px; border:1px solid #ddd;}
.top_nav{ width:180px; height:auto; background:#fff; border:1px solid #ddd;}
.t_head{ width:180px; text-align:center; height:37px; line-height:36px; color:#fff; font-size:14px; font-weight:bold; background:#1A80DE ;}
.top_nav ul{ width:160px; overflow:hidden; padding:0 10px 30px 10px;}
.top_nav ul li{ width:160px; height:40px; border-bottom:1px dashed #ccc; line-height:40px;  text-align:center;}
.top_nav ul li a{ font-size:14px; color:#4d4f3b;}
.top_nav ul li a:hover{ color:#015bbc;}
.dowm_lian{ margin-top:20px; width:180px; background:#fff; border:1px solid #ddd;}
.t_head{ width:180px; text-align:center; height:37px; line-height:36px; color:#fff; font-size:14px; font-weight:bold; background:#1A80DE ;}
.dowm_lian p{ padding:8px 10px 20px 10px; color:#000; font-size:12px; line-height:20px;}
.r_tit{ border-bottom: 2px solid #689DDF; font-size:16px; color:#689ddf; height:30px; line-height:28px;}
.r_tit strong{ float:left;}
.r_tit span{ float:right; font-size:12px; color:#9a9094; display:inline-block;}
.r_tit span a{ color:#9a9094;}
.textbox{ margin:20px 15px;}
.textbox h1{ text-align:center; margin:10px auto;}
.r_time{ text-align:center; height:24px; border-bottom:1px dashed #ccc; text-align:center; font-size:12px; color:#4a4a4a; margin-bottom:10px;}
.r_time span{ padding-right:30px;}
.textbox{ font-size:14px; line-height:24px; color:#000; padding:0 10px;}
.tiaoz{ text-align:center; margin-top:35px;}
.tiaoz a{ font-size:14px; line-height:20px;}
.tiaoz a:hover{ color:#015bbc;}



.yw table{border-bottom:1px solid #EAEAEA; border-left:1px solid #EAEAEA;}
.yw td{border-top:1px solid #EAEAEA; border-right:1px solid #EAEAEA; padding:10px 15px;}